The nurse is talking with the parent of a 15-month-old client who is scheduled to receive the varicella vaccine. Which of the following statements would be appropriate for the nurse to make?
Select all that apply.
1. "Your child may develop a low-grade fever after receiving the vaccine."
2. "Your child can have aspirin to decrease discomfort caused by the vaccine."
3. "Your child may develop a rash at the injection site after receiving the vaccine."
4. "Your child will require a second dose of the vaccine at a subsequent visit."
5. "Your child should not receive any other vaccines at the same visit."
